West Ham United's Slaven Bilic: Another Manager Casualty

       
West Ham United has confirmed that manager Slaven Bilic has left his position with the club today," with a statement released today on its website.
The club believes a change is now necessary in order for the club to move forward positively and in line with its ambition",

The Croatian , who took up the appointment in June 2015 signed a three-year contract, that would have seen him stay in the club till 2018, suffered a 4-1 loss to Liverpool on Saturday which happen to be his last game in charge.


There are some names penciled down to take over from where Slaven Bilic stopped among who are Former Everton and Manchester United boss David Moyes.

The West Ham statement added: "The club's search for a new manager to take West Ham United forward is under way and an announcement regarding Bilic's successor is expected to be made over the coming days."

Meanwhile Bilic's assistants Nikola Jurcevic, Edin Terzic, Julian Dicks and Miljenko Rak have also left the club with immediate effect.
After the defeat on Saturday at the hands of Jurgen Klopp's Liverpool , Slaven Bilic admitted he is not sure if he would be given time to turn things around in the club.
"I don't know. It's hard for me to talk about that now," he said.

"Of course I believe in myself. I definitely don't feel a broken man. I'm very strong. I believe in my dedication and my previous work. I know my value.
"On the other hand the situation for West Ham is not good. The club is above every individual and that includes me.

"Are we playing well? No, we are not. It's me that has to take responsibility."
West Ham have just won two games in the 11 Premier League games, leaving them sitting comfortable in 18th place relegation zone in the table above Crystal Palace and Swansea.
The only smile on the fans of West ham is the win against Tottenham at Wembley, when they came back from 2-0 down to win 3-2.

In his first season in charge, 2015-16, Bilic secured an impressive seventh-place finish for West Ham, while last season they ended up in 11th spot.
